Key Terms and Definitions

To help navigate jobs at Excel College, here are essential definitions:

  • Lecturer: An academic teaching and researching at universities, responsible for delivering modules and supervising students.
  • Postdoctoral Researcher (Postdoc): A temporary position post-PhD for advanced research, often leading to permanent roles.
  • Grant Funding: Financial support from bodies like UKRI for specific projects.
  • EDI (Equality, Diversity, Inclusion): Framework promoting fairness in hiring and culture.
  • Hybrid Working: Blend of remote and on-campus duties.
